Transaction 824862314017cf7b162bd2e1a64639c9fa544e85f81b18a85c50b45eeb9c790b
1 Input
1 Output
-
824862314017cf7b162bd2e1a64639c9fa544e85f81b18a85c50b45eeb9c790b:0
- value
- 295447
- script pubkey
- OP_0 OP_PUSHBYTES_20 c7bd7a4658880e6f178e6d0a9a0ff71aaa230803
- address
- bc1qc77h53jc3q8x79uwd59f5rlhr24zxzqrv4uq2z